Police: Dearborn Heights man urinates on neighbor's home, makes racial comments, sexual gestures

Jason Sherman charged with ethnic intimidation, destruction of property

A Dearborn Heights man is charged with ethnic intimidation and malicious destruction of property. (WDIV)

DEARBORN HEIGHTS, Mich. – A Dearborn Heights man has been accused of urinating on his neighbor's home, yelling racial comments and making sexual gestures during an ethnic intimidation incident, police said.

Jason Glenn Sherman, 35, is charged with ethnic intimidation and malicious destruction of property. Police said he also destroyed landscaping at his neighbor's home.

"Wayne County is one of the most diverse counties in the United States and we should have zero tolerance for the actions of those who trample on the rights of its citizens," Wayne County Prosecutor Kym Worthy said. "The alleged actions of this defendant were vulgar and repulsive. We certainly will not and should not accept this type of behavior that emanates from hate."

Sherman was Tuesday at 20th District Court in Dearborn Heights. He is being held on $50,000 bail and cannot have contact with the victims or go to their street.

A probable cause hearing is scheduled for Oct. 17, and a preliminary examination is scheduled for Oct. 24.
